Recursive inverse dynamics sensitivity analysis of open-tree-type multibody systems

被引:2
|
作者
Zhakatayev, Altay [1 ]
Rogovchenko, Yuriy [2 ]
Paetzold, Matthias [3 ]
机构
[1] Univ Agder, Dept ICT, N-4604 Kristiansand, Norway
[2] Univ Agder, Dept Math, N-4604 Kristiansand, Norway
[3] Univ Agder, Dept ICT, N-4879 Grimstad, Norway
关键词
Sensitivity analysis; Multibody systems; Recursive inverse dynamics; Branch connectivity graph; DIRECT DIFFERENTIATION APPROACH; LAGRANGIAN FORMULATION; BEGINNERS GUIDE; PART; OPTIMIZATION; SIMULATION; PREDICTION; ALGORITHM; EQUATIONS;
D O I
10.1007/s11071-023-08433-7
中图分类号
TH [机械、仪表工业];
学科分类号
0802 ;
摘要
We present a first-order recursive approach to sensitivity analysis based on the application of the direct differentiation method to the inverse Lagrangian dynamics of rigid multibody systems. Our method is simple and efficient and is characterized by the following features. Firstly, it describes the kinematics of multibody systems using branch connectivity graphs and joint-branch connectivity matrices. For most mechanical systems with an open-tree kinematic structure, this method turns out to be more efficient compared to other kinematic descriptions employing joint or link connectivity graphs. Secondly, a recursive sensitivity analysis is presented for a dynamic system with an open-tree kinematic structure and inverse dynamic equations described in terms of the Lagrangian formalism. Thirdly, known approaches to recursive inverse dynamic and sensitivity analyses are modified to include dynamic systems with external forces and torques acting simultaneously at all joints. Finally, the proposed method for sensitivity analysis is easy to implement and computationally efficient. It can be utilized to evaluate the derivatives of the dynamic equations of multibody systems in gradient-based optimization algorithms. It also allows less experienced users to perform sensitivity analyses using the power of high-level programming languages such as MATLAB. To illustrate the method, simulation results for a human body model are discussed. The shortcomings of the method and possible directions for future work are outlined.
引用
收藏
页码:11297 / 11313
页数:17
相关论文
共 50 条
  • [31] Extension of the divide-and-conquer algorithm for the efficient inverse dynamics analysis of multibody systems
    Cameron Kingsley
    Mohammad Poursina
    Multibody System Dynamics, 2018, 42 : 145 - 167
  • [32] On the Solution of Inverse Dynamics and Trajectory Optimization Problems for Multibody Systems
    Carlo L. Bottasso
    Alessandro Croce
    Luca Ghezzi
    Paolo Faure
    Multibody System Dynamics, 2004, 11 : 1 - 22
  • [33] On the solution of inverse dynamics and trajectory optimization problems for multibody systems
    Bottasso, CL
    Croce, A
    Ghezzi, L
    Faure, P
    MULTIBODY SYSTEM DYNAMICS, 2004, 11 (01) : 1 - 22
  • [34] On the improvement of a fully recursive formulation for the dynamic analysis of multibody systems
    Sheen- Gil Kang
    Yong- San Yoon
    KSME International Journal, 2003, 17 : 77 - 84
  • [35] On the improvement of a fully recursive formulation for the dynamic analysis of multibody systems
    Kang, SG
    Yoon, YS
    KSME INTERNATIONAL JOURNAL, 2003, 17 (01): : 77 - 84
  • [36] TIME INTEGRATION INCORPORATED SENSITIVITY ANALYSIS WITH GENERALIZED-α METHOD FOR MULTIBODY DYNAMICS SYSTEMS
    Dong, Guang
    Ma, Zheng-Dong
    Hulbert, Gregory
    Kikuchi, Noboru
    PROCEEDINGS OF THE ASME INTERNATIONAL MECHANICAL ENGINEERING CONGRESS AND EXPOSITION, 2011, VOL 7, PTS A AND B, 2012, : 599 - 605
  • [37] Recursive kinematics and dynamics for parallel structured closed-loop multibody systems
    Saha, SK
    Schiehlen, WO
    MECHANICS OF STRUCTURES AND MACHINES, 2001, 29 (02): : 143 - 175
  • [39] An analytical model for the ergometer rowing: inverse multibody dynamics analysis
    Consiglieri, L.
    Pires, E. B.
    COMPUTER METHODS IN BIOMECHANICS AND BIOMEDICAL ENGINEERING, 2009, 12 (04) : 469 - 479
  • [40] Multibody dynamics of closed, open, and switching loop mechanical systems
    Youngil Youm
    Journal of Mechanical Science and Technology, 2005, 19 : 237 - 254